‘Glee’s Darren Criss, who plays Blaine, and Harry Shum Jr., who portrays Mike, have officially been upgraded to series regulars for the third season of the hit FOX musical comedy-drama, Deadline is reporting. The news comes as Chord Overstreet’s series regular option hasn’t been picked up for the upcoming third season.

However, Overstreet may return as McKinley transfer student Sam Evans in an occasional guest starring role. The news comes after he tweeted “It’s been a good year. Too bad it’s over. Time for summer and something fresh.”

Another Season 2 guest star, Ashley Fink, may appear in fewer episodes in the upcoming season, despite appearing in almost every episode this year. The news comes after the cast is wrapping up its concert tour. Also, the series’ creator, Ryan Murphy, told Ryan Seacrest that many of the primary student characters would graduate by the end of Season 3.

“The show to me is about the way you express yourself as you start to move out into the world as a fresh, young person,” Murphy has also said. “Do we really want to have an eight-year high school senior?” He added that the only way the students can remain on the show is if they fail out of school, “and that is always a possibility. I think Brittany is pulling straight Fs.”
